Advanced Building Environmental Control

Course Code:MS001614


Course Name:Advanced Building Environmental Control


Course Name in Chinese:建筑环境控制学前沿


Credit:2


Course Introduction:

Advanced Building environmental control is an applied and cutting-edge course focused on the study of building hygrothermal environment, thermal comfort and human physiology, as well as the technologies and applications for environmental control. Designed for undergraduate, master's, and doctoral students with a foundational background in building physics and environmental science, the course aims to elevate their theoretical understanding and practical application skills. By integrating the distinct perspectives of architecture, architectural heritage conservation, and urban planning, this course will delve into advanced  topics. These include the fundamental concepts of environmental control, theoretical models of the human habitat, the control and impact of moisture-laden environments, heat and moisture transfer in buildings, alongside their specific applications in urban design and heritage preservation. Complex issues will be analyzed through real-world case studies, presented in an intuitive and visual manner to enhance comprehension.

The ultimate goal is to provide architecture students with a broadened interdisciplinary knowledge base. This course is designed to complement and mutually reinforce expertise in architectural design, building retrofit, architectural history and conservation, and urban planning, thereby fostering a more holistic understanding of design and heritage preservation.
